Recognizing the Roots of Repetitive Conflict

You might notice your relationship trapped in the same arguments that never seem to reach resolution. These repetitive conflicts often stem from deeper emotional triggers and attachment patterns that remain unaddressed beneath surface-level disagreements. Maryland couples therapy helps identify these underlying roots of conflict, transforming destructive cycles into opportunities for genuine connection and understanding.

Many couples fall into destructive conflict cycles due to emotional triggers and communication breakdowns. This section explores how unresolved issues and attachment styles contribute to recurring arguments that damage relationships

When couples find themselves arguing about the same issues week after week, they're often caught in destructive conflict cycles that feel impossible to escape. These patterns emerge from unaddressed emotional triggers and communication breakdown.

  • Your attachment history shapes how you respond to relationship stress
  • Unresolved past hurts resurface in current conflicts
  • You're likely reacting to feelings rather than the surface issue
  • Your nervous system activates fight/flight responses during arguments

How Couples Therapy Interrupts the Cycle

You'll discover breakthrough moments in therapy when evidence-based methods like EFT, the Gottman Method, and IBCT help identify your destructive patterns. These therapeutic approaches provide structured frameworks that promote emotional awareness while giving you practical tools to respond differently during conflicts. As you work with your therapist, you'll gradually rebuild trust through consistent practice of new communication skills tailored to your relationship's specific challenges.

Therapies like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T), the Gottman Method, and Integrative Behavioral Couples Therapy (IBCT) help couples identify patterns, promote emotional awareness, and rebuild trust through structured, evidence-based methods

While many couples feel trapped in repetitive conflicts, specialized therapeutic modalities offer structured pathways out of these destructive patterns. Emotionally Focused Therapy, the Gottman Method, and IBCT provide evidence-based relationship counseling specifically designed to break conflict cycles.

  • EFT helps identify emotional triggers behind arguments
  • Gottman Method builds communication skills through practical exercises
  • IBCT focuses on acceptance while promoting positive change
  • Conflict resolution therapy creates new patterns of interaction

Key Skills Couples Learn in Therapy

Effective couples therapy equips you with critical skills that transform how you handle conflict. You'll learn to regulate emotional reactions, develop empathy for your partner's genuine perspective, and communicate your needs assertively without blame or criticism. These fundamental abilities create a pathway from frustrating argument loops to meaningful conversations where both partners feel heard and respected.

Effective therapy teaches emotional regulation, empathy, and assertive communication. These skills empower couples to navigate disagreements with respect and clarity, preventing escalation and fostering mutual understanding.

Successful couples therapy Maryland equips partners with practical tools that transform how they handle conflict at its core. In couples therapy Maryland, you'll develop emotional regulation skills that prevent defensive reactions when tensions rise. Understanding your attachment styles helps you recognize why certain interactions trigger strong responses.

  • Learning to pause before responding when upset
  • Validating your partner's feelings even during disagreement
  • Expressing needs clearly without blame or criticism
  • Practicing active listening without planning your rebuttal
